Skip to content

Commit

Permalink
Fixed issue 06889: Clicking view participants in central participant …
Browse files Browse the repository at this point in the history
…list from a survey gives error in MSSQL
  • Loading branch information
c-schmitz committed Nov 20, 2012
1 parent f99f302 commit e3d0b5a
Showing 1 changed file with 2 additions and 2 deletions.
4 changes: 2 additions & 2 deletions application/models/Participants.php
Expand Up @@ -512,8 +512,8 @@ function getParticipantsSearchMultiple($condition, $page, $limit)
if($condition[0]=="survey")
{
$lang = Yii::app()->session['adminlang'];
$command->addCondition('participant_id IN (SELECT distinct {{survey_links}}.participant_id FROM {{survey_links}}, {{surveys_languagesettings}} WHERE {{survey_links}}.survey_id = {{surveys_languagesettings}}.surveyls_survey_id AND {{surveys_languagesettings}}.surveyls_language=:lang AND ({{surveys_languagesettings}}.surveyls_title '.$operator.' :param1 OR {{survey_links}}.survey_id '.$operator.' :param2))');
$command->params=array(':lang'=>$lang, ':param1'=>$condition[2], ':param2'=>$condition[2]);
$command->addCondition('participant_id IN (SELECT distinct {{survey_links}}.participant_id FROM {{survey_links}}, {{surveys_languagesettings}} WHERE {{survey_links}}.survey_id = {{surveys_languagesettings}}.surveyls_survey_id AND {{surveys_languagesettings}}.surveyls_language=:lang AND {{survey_links}}.survey_id '.$operator.' :param)');
$command->params=array(':lang'=>$lang, ':param'=>$condition[2]);
}
elseif($condition[0]=="surveys") //Search by quantity of linked surveys
{
Expand Down

0 comments on commit e3d0b5a

Please sign in to comment.